Spreading Awareness through April
During the month of April, A Child’s Haven (ACH) is partnering with Children’s Trust of South Carolina to commemorate Child Abuse Prevention Month. Businesses and organizations across South Carolina are planting blue pinwheel gardens to spread child abuse awareness. The blue pinwheels represent the carefree spirit of childhood every child deserves, and the gardens honor victims of child abuse.

A child can be affected by both positive and negative childhood experiences. The negative experiences that children may go through such as abuse and neglect are linked to Adverse Childhood Experiences (ACEs). Without prevention or early intervention treatment, ACEs can have long-lasting effects on someone’s overall health, contribute to behaviors such as alcoholism or substance abuse, and hamper one's lifelong potential. 

Most children and caregivers at ACH have experienced multiple ACEs. For 30 years, our services have reshaped futures by providing vital prevention and intervention treatment for children and their families. ACH’s unique combination of services provides healing therapy to those in our community who need it most, breaking the cycle of poverty, abuse, and neglect.

Earth Day and Sustainability
During research on our Therapeutic Outdoor Environments (TOEs), A Child's Haven established a strong partnership with local waste management company, Atlas Organics. This company provides access to composting for homes, companies and municipalities through their comprehensive organics recycling platform.

Our specific partnership with Atlas Organics reduces our food waste and collects compost for the plants in our TOEs. Since Summer 2021, ACH has collected over 800 pounds of food waste from the breakfasts and lunches we serve our children daily.
